A general tip for writing your statement of purpose. Written by @lekkiboe


Guidelines on How to write an SOP (statement of purpose)

Most important thing: Avoid Plagiarism

While writing SOP, the following things to be mentioned which will boost chances of convincing a VISA OFFICER and possibly getting a STUDY VISA APPROVAL:

1. Introduce yourself in first paragraph. write, what kind of person you are, your interests and personality etc. This may also include one line background of work & study you did earlier. This should be related to the course your are going to pursue.

2. Explain what do you know about the area of study you are applying for.
Like HR, Marketing, Finance, IT, Multimedia, Engineering etc. Market trends, application of knowledge in work, organisations/roles where you can work after studying in this XYZ field and if possible, 1-2 real life example where you experienced this personally (in your current job or someone in family who works in this field etc.)This shows you are well read and know what you are getting yourself into.

3. Now explain Why Canada.
Mention all points Canada is famous for like low crime rate, diversity (which helps in learning), livability and quality of life related statistics etc. Facts & figures help you here. Google a little

4. Why this particular college/Univ. Explain ranking of the same or relevance of course being offered or if someone known is studying there etc. Mention positive points which you can gather from ex-student's testimonials and college website itself. Again, write in your own language and by your own understanding.

5. Why this Program:
Mention why you chose this program. Explain how courses (subjects) of this course will help you in your career, how some of these subjects you have learnt earlier (basic knowledge) and need better and upgraded knowledge about these (especially if applying for PG/masters), explain application of subjects in real job scenario etc.

6. Summarize with reason of coming back to home country: Now summarize all details by mentioning your career goals and what will you do post completing this course.Mention how this course will help you in making your career in your home country. Be passionate about job market of your home country and coming back to your country. Because "You'll not leave Canada" is one of the biggest reason for Student Visa refusal.

7.Travel history
If u av not travelled bfor, state the reason why u av decided to travel at this point of ur life, and how important the program is to ur career & personal development back home

8.Family Ties-Hime ties
U can talk about how children are apparent to family inheritance, and how u are obliged to take care of ur family (parent and siblings). U can attach their birth certificates

Secondly, talk bout Landed Properties (Documents, deed of assignment, Deed of conveyance,survey plans and other important doc.) to of prove ur Hometies

9. Proof of Funds
Mention that you have paid ur tuition fee or made a deposit of ur tuition fee and so so as amount has bin set aside by your sponsor for ur Tution fee (if not yet paid), so so amount for ur One year Living Expenses (might be more than one year) and so so amount for ur flight itinerary

Hi Bisola,

The documents to give DHL are:

* Original International Passport
* 2 Copies of the VFS consent form
* Copy of your Biometric acknowldgement slip.
* A copy of the Passport Request Letter from IRCC
* Evidence of payment of the Transmission fee ( This should be paid if you want to use VFS Abuja and your biometrics was not done in Abuja)
* An envelope which you would hand over to DHL . ( write clearly your full residential address, email and phone number and the address of VFS Abuja at the otherside)
* Pay for a two way courier ( so DHL will be giving you two waybill with tracking numbers, one for shipping to Abuja and the other for return courier to your residence in Lagos),
* Being an important document, you can pay for insurance with the courier fee.

I would recommend you send to VFS Abuja, they are faster than Lagos.
